    About Zip Code 30157

    Zip code 30157 is located in Dallas, Georgia, within Paulding County. Home to approximately 52,193 residents, this area sits at an elevation of 1083 ft and falls within the Eastern (EST/EDT) timezone. The local area code is 404.

    The median household income is $93,562 per year, which is above the national median of $70,784. Homes in this zip code have a median value of $261,000, and the cost of living index is 94 (6% below the national average of 100).

    Summers average a high of 90°F while winters drop to 31°F. The area receives about 54 in of rain and 4 in of snow annually. The zip code covers 85 square miles of land area and 0.5 square miles of water.
